In a new interview with "The Chuck Shute Podcast", Michael Doux openly Christian hard rockers STRYPER discussed the inspiration for the title and cover of the band's next studio album, "The Final Battle"which is scheduled for October via Frontiers Music Srl. He said (as transcribed by BLABBERMOUTH.NET): “The story behind the title and illustration is the battle of Armageddon, which is ultimately the final battle, biblically speaking. And that's really what we're referring to, for the most part. »

Created 39 years ago, STRYPER's name comes from Isaiah 53:5, which states, “But he was wounded for our transgressions, he was bruised for our iniquities: the chastisement of our peace was upon him; and with his stripes we are healed. »
STRYPERAlbums from include "To hell with the devil" , "Second Coming", "No more hell to pay", "Fallen", "God fucking evil" and the band's latest effort, “Even the devil believes”.
In a 2018 interview with the Detroit Free Press, Michael says that STRYPER was never fully embraced by the heavy metal and hard rock communities, largely due to the band's Christian lyrics.
"We were never accepted by either side," he said. “The secular side, the mainstream, they have never accepted us to this day. We're probably that group everyone's going to go to whenever there's a moment to poke fun. We will be the group used for this in most cases. Now, on the Christian side, we've never really had the full support on the Christian side because we don't fit in with their little club. We don't wear suits and ties and go to every church and preach.
